Output f666f90534f227257cf0f89ee2a2ad6478305594c16605e952e9dd18fd6f6e4e:3

value
2796912
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374cd4a827ba48eceef4d5abf95e0db7ccaaa OP_EQUAL
address
3BMEXKhjRKHEQDQntcUXWRzBhmsZKiipHU
transaction
f666f90534f227257cf0f89ee2a2ad6478305594c16605e952e9dd18fd6f6e4e
spent
true